Chile: Unveiling the Gems of South America232
Nestled in the southwestern corner of South America, Chile is a land of extremes, where towering mountains and sprawling deserts meet vibrant cities and pristine coastlines. Boasting diverse landscapes, rich history, and a welcoming culture, Chile offers an unforgettable travel experience. Join us as we delve into the captivating destinations that await you in this breathtaking country.
1. Torres del Paine National Park
In the heart of Patagonia, Torres del Paine National Park is a UNESCO World Heritage Site that will mesmerize you with its jagged peaks, turquoise lakes, and vast glaciers. Trek through the park's pristine wilderness, Marvel at the iconic three granite towers, and witness the thunderous roar of the Salto Grande waterfall.
2. Atacama Desert
Step into the otherworldly Atacama Desert, the driest non-polar desert in the world. Explore the surreal landscapes of the Valley of the Moon, gaze up at the starlit skies, and hike through the shimmering salt flats. Don't miss the opportunity to visit the Tatio Geysers, where steamy geysers and bubbling hot springs create a mesmerizing spectacle.
3. San Pedro de Atacama
Nestled in the heart of the Atacama Desert, San Pedro de Atacama is a charming town that serves as the gateway to the region's natural wonders. Its adobe houses, cobblestone streets, and vibrant local market create a welcoming ambiance. Embark on desert tours, visit the archaeological sites of nearby petroglyphs, and immerse yourself in the traditional culture of the Atacameño people.
4. Chiloe Island
Off the coast of southern Chile lies Chiloe Island, a UNESCO World Heritage Site renowned for its colorful architecture, charming churches, and picturesque landscapes. Marvel at the unique wooden palafitos (stilt houses) that line the coastline, delve into the island's rich history at its museums, and enjoy the tranquil beauty of its beaches and rolling hills.
5. Easter Island
Situated in the remote southeastern Pacific Ocean, Easter Island is a mystical and enigmatic destination. Discover the iconic moai, colossal stone statues that stand silently on the island's remote shores. Explore the island's volcanic landscapes, learn about its Polynesian history, and witness the vibrant cultural traditions of the Rapa Nui people.
6. Valparaíso
Nestled on the Pacific coast, Valparaíso is a vibrant port city that embodies the bohemian spirit of Chile. Wander through its colorful streets adorned with street art, ascend the steep hills via its historic funiculars, and explore its lively markets and art galleries. The city's unique architecture and infectious energy will leave a lasting impression.
7. Santiago
As the capital of Chile, Santiago is a bustling metropolis that blends modern skyscrapers with a rich historical heritage. Visit the Plaza de Armas, the city's vibrant heart, and admire the neoclassical architecture of its surrounding buildings. Explore the bustling markets, indulge in the city's culinary scene, and take in the panoramic views from the top of San Cristóbal Hill.
8. Lake District
Nestled in the Andes Mountains, the Lake District is a haven for nature enthusiasts. Surrounded by towering peaks, pristine lakes, and lush forests, it's an ideal destination for hiking, kayaking, and fishing. Visit the charming town of Puerto Varas, explore the emerald waters of Lake Llanquihue, and marvel at the cascading Petrohué Falls.
9. Elqui Valley
Located in the northern region of Chile, the Elqui Valley is famous for its clear skies and its production of pisco, a traditional Chilean brandy. Visit one of the many pisco distilleries, sample the local wines, and indulge in the valley's tranquil atmosphere. Look up at the pristine night sky, renowned for its exceptional stargazing opportunities.
10. Carretera Austral
For those seeking an off-the-beaten-path adventure, the Carretera Austral is an iconic road that traverses the rugged landscapes of southern Chile. Drive through pristine forests, past shimmering lakes, and over majestic mountain passes. Embark on hikes, kayak through remote fjords, and immerse yourself in the breathtaking beauty of this less-traveled region.In addition to these exceptional destinations, Chile offers a wealth of other attractions. From the wineries of the Central Valley to the glaciers of the Southern Patagonian Ice Field, there is truly something for everyone in this diverse and captivating country. The warm hospitality, delicious cuisine, and rich cultural heritage of the Chilean people will further enhance your unforgettable journey through the gems of South America.
